Your Tasks And Responsibilities
You will carry out electrical installation and maintenance work on our projects and report progress to your Supervisor or Project Manager. Quality, safety, and good order in tools and materials are essential in this role.
- Perform electrical installation work such as cable pulling, glanding, termination, and mounting of equipment according to drawings and specifications.
- Carry out testing, troubleshooting, and commissioning support on electrical systems on drilling rigs and special vessels.
- Work in accordance with the permit-to-work system and all HSE rules and regulations, contributing to a strong safety culture on site.
- Register your hours daily and help keep track of materials, tools, and equipment.
- Cooperate with colleagues and other contractors on site and report progress and any deviations to your Supervisor.
- When acting as Working Supervisor / Foreman: lead and coordinate the workforce on site, ensure quality and adherence to deadlines, and approve daily timesheets before handover to the Project Manager.
